The code used on a customs declaration has twelve digits. The list below gives the six-digit subheading first, then the twelve-digit codes underneath it. Opening a code shows its definition and the Turkish import duty rows registered against it.

2921.11 — Amine-function compounds; acyclic monoamines and their derivatives, methylamine, di- or trimethylamine and their salts

2921.19 — Amine-function compounds; acyclic monoamines and their derivatives, and salts thereof, n.e.c. in item no. 2921.1

2921.21 — Amine-function compounds; acyclic polyamines and their derivatives, ethylenediamine and its salts

2921.22 — Amine-function compounds; acyclic polyamines and their derivatives, hexamethylenediamine and its salts

2921.30 — Amine-function compounds; cyclanic, cyclenic or cycloterpenic mono- or polyamines and their derivatives; salts thereof

2921.41 — Amine-function compounds; aromatic monoamines and their derivatives, aniline and its salts

2921.42 — Amine-function-compounds; aromatic monoamines and their derivatives, aniline derivatives and their salts

2921.43 — Amine-function compounds; aromatic monoamines and their derivatives, toluidines and their derivatives; salts thereof

2921.44 — Amine-function compounds; aromatic monoamines and their derivatives, diphenylamine and its derivatives; salts thereof

2921.45 — Amine-function compounds; aromatic monoamines and their derivatives; 1-naphthylamine (alpha-naphthylamine), 2-naphthylamine (beta-naphthaylamine) and their derivatives; salts thereof

2921.46 — Amine-function compounds; aromatic monoamines and derivatives; amfetamine (INN), benzfetamine (INN), dexamfetamine (INN), etilamfetamine (INN), fencamfamin (INN), lefetamine (INN), levamfetamine (INN), mefenorex (INN) and phentermine (INN); salts thereof

2921.49 — Amine-function compounds; aromatic monoamines and their derivatives; salts thereof; n.e.c. in item no. 2921.4

2921.51 — Amine-function compounds; aromatic amines and their derivatives; o-, m-, p-phenylenediamine, diaminotoluenes and their derivatives; salts thereof

2921.59 — Amine-function compounds; aromatic polyamines and their derivatives, other than item no. 2921.51

Import duty rates under this heading

The ranges below are compiled from the import regime rows registered against the 96 codes under this heading. A range is always calculated within a single column; different country groups are never mixed. The rate that applies to you depends on both the twelve-digit code and the country of origin — open the specific code for the exact value.

In the industrial-goods list and the additional-duty table the columns are published by number: 1 = EU members and free trade agreement partners, 2 = Qatar, 3 = United Arab Emirates, 4-5-6 = Generalised System of Preferences groups (least developed, special incentive, developing), 7 = all other countries. A preferential column only applies where a valid proof of origin is filed.

The rate becomes an amount as follows: customs duty = customs value (price of the goods + freight to the Turkish border + insurance) × rate. The additional customs duty applies to the same base, not on top of the customs duty. VAT is calculated last, on the customs value plus every tax paid at customs plus the costs incurred up to registration of the declaration.
